The philosophy of the WASPA is to make unity between all amateur subbuteo players in the world, to organize tournaments and meetings between players at regional, national and international level.
There will be a world ranking organized.
Players of every country should have the same importance. There should not be difference between players in or outside Europe. Players from small nations should have the same rights and duties as those from bigger countries.


Rules of the game
For the moment, the WASPA events will be played with the same rules of the game as in FISTF tournaments. There will be a handbook released in the near future with all tournaments regulations.
